2. obligations of the domain holder

As the owner of a domain registered via One Click Actions, you have the responsibility:

  • Compliance with TLD policies: Each TLD is managed by a registry operator who sets specific policies. It is important to read and follow these guidelines to avoid termination, blocking or loss of your domain.
  • Updating information: The information associated with your domain, including name, address and contact details, must be accurate and up to date at all times. Incorrect information may result in the suspension or deletion of your domain.
  • Compliance with renewal deadlines: Each TLD may have specific renewal requirements. Make sure you adhere to the deadlines and conditions to avoid an unwanted expiration date for your domain.
